What is Greene County Farm Bureau?

Greene County Farm Bureau is a nonprofit organization, serving a community of 1,810 members. Their primary mission is to support and promote the farming business sector through educational initiatives and various means. By doing so, they aim to enhance the well-being and quality of life for farmers. Their activities extend beyond just education, as they also strive to improve the overall rural standard of living in the community.

Is Greene County Farm Bureau legitimate?

Greene County Farm Bureau is a legitimate nonprofit organization registered as a 501(c)(5) entity. Greene County Farm Bureau submitted a form 990EZ, which is a tax form used by tax-exempt organizations in the U.S., indicating its operational transparency and adherence to regulatory requirements. Donations to this organization are tax deductible.

Financials

This financial information is from Propublica.

Revenue
$92,005 (2024)
Expenses
$80,774 (2024)
Efficiency

Other financial information:

This information is from the most recently submitted tax form from this organization, which was in 2024.

  • Investment Income: $9,988
  • Gross Receipts: $92,005

Assets and Liabilities:

  • Total Assets: $279,585
  • Total Liabilities: $8,372
  • Net Assets: $271,213
